Abstract:PLATE-CRYSTALLINE TUNGSTEN CARBIDE-CONTAINING HARD ALLOY.COMPOSITION FOR FORMING PLATE-CRYSTALLINE TUNGSTEN CARBIDEAND PROCESS FOR PREPARING SAID HARD ALLOYDisclosed are a plate-crystalline tungsten carbide-contain-ing hard alloy which comprises 4 to 40 % by volume of a5 binder phase containing at least one of iron group metalsselected from Co, Ni and Fe as a main component; and thebalance of a hard phase comprising tungsten carbide alone,or tungsten carbide and 50 % by volume or less of a com-pound with a cubic structure selected from at least one of10 carbide and nitride of the 4a (Ti, Zr and Hf), 5a (V, Nband Ta) or 6a (Cr, Mo and W) group element of the periodictable and mutual solid solutions thereof, and inevitableimpurities,wherein when peak intensities at a (001) face and a15 (101) face in X-ray diffraction using Ka rays with Cu beinga target are represented by h(001) and h(101), respective-ly, the tungsten carbide satisfies h(001)/h(101) [err] 0.50,a composition for forming a plate-crystalline tungsten car-bide, and a process for preparing the plate-crystalline20 tungsten carbide-containing hard alloy.
